Salisbury events and what's on

As a city, Salisbury embraces the arts in the broadest sense with first-class venues offering quality entertainment throughout the year, from drama and dance to exhibitions and lectures. Salisbury is fortunate to enjoy a wide range of musical events, from classical recitals to jazz bands, folk singers to pop groups.

Festivals and cultural events in Salisbury

One of the major cultural events to take place each summer in Salisbury is the Ageas Salisbury International Arts Festival (end May-mid June) which brings with it a host of classical concerts, performances, theatre and participatory events.

Salisbury is also home to the Playhouse which offers an exciting programme of quality performances as well as the Salisbury Arts Centre and the City Hall with a year-round entertainment programme. On the outskirts of the city is the Studio Theatre, home to amateur theatre productions.

Crafts, food fayres and markets

Within the Cathedral Close the Salisbury Contemporary Craft and Heritage Festival is held and during a week in September the Salisbury Food & Drink Festival comes to the city with the highly popular food and drink market on the final day. Look out for food and craft fayres and regular markets held across the city too.
